服务器网站搭建教程图,从零开始,深入浅出教你搭建自己的服务器网站
- 综合资讯
- 2024-10-20 03:04:03
- 1

本教程图解从零基础出发,详细讲解如何搭建服务器网站,涵盖基础知识到实际操作,让你轻松掌握搭建技巧。...
本教程图解从零基础出发,详细讲解如何搭建服务器网站,涵盖基础知识到实际操作,让你轻松掌握搭建技巧。
随着互联网的快速发展,越来越多的企业和个人开始关注服务器网站搭建,拥有一台自己的服务器,不仅可以提高数据的安全性,还可以随时随地进行远程操作,本文将为您详细讲解服务器网站搭建的整个过程,让您轻松入门。
准备工作
1、购买服务器:您需要购买一台服务器,建议选择配置较高的服务器,以便后期扩展,目前,市场上主流的服务器品牌有华为、联想、戴尔等。
2、购买域名:域名是您的网站在网络上的唯一标识,建议选择一个简单、易记的域名,购买域名后,需要进行域名解析,将域名指向您的服务器IP地址。
3、购买SSL证书:SSL证书可以保障数据传输的安全性,建议购买一款适合自己网站的SSL证书。
4、准备服务器远程连接工具:如Xshell、SecureCRT等,用于远程连接服务器。
服务器配置
1、远程连接服务器:使用购买的远程连接工具,连接到您的服务器,首次连接时,需要输入用户名和密码。
2、更新系统:登录服务器后,首先更新系统,以确保系统安全,执行以下命令:
sudo apt-get update sudo apt-get upgrade
3、安装Apache服务器:Apache是一款开源的Web服务器软件,广泛应用于各种网站搭建,执行以下命令安装Apache:
sudo apt-get install apache2
4、安装MySQL数据库:MySQL是一款开源的关系型数据库管理系统,常用于存储网站数据,执行以下命令安装MySQL:
sudo apt-get install mysql-server
5、安装PHP:PHP是一种用于Web开发的脚本语言,执行以下命令安装PHP:
sudo apt-get install php sudo apt-get install php-mysql
6、配置Apache:修改Apache配置文件,允许PHP解析,执行以下命令:
sudo nano /etc/apache2/apache2.conf
在文件中找到以下内容,并取消注释:
LoadModule php7_module /usr/lib/apache2/modules/libphp7.so
7、配置MySQL:修改MySQL配置文件,允许远程连接,执行以下命令:
sudo nano /etc/mysql/my.cnf
在文件中找到以下内容,并取消注释:
bind-address = 0.0.0.0
8、重启Apache和MySQL:执行以下命令重启Apache和MySQL:
sudo systemctl restart apache2 sudo systemctl restart mysql
网站部署
1、将网站文件上传到服务器:使用FTP客户端(如FileZilla)将网站文件上传到服务器的合适目录下,如/var/www/html/
。
2、创建数据库:登录MySQL,创建一个用于存储网站数据的数据库。
mysql -u root -p
进入MySQL后,执行以下命令创建数据库:
CREATE DATABASE your_database_name;
3、配置网站文件:在网站根目录下,找到配置文件(如config.php
),修改数据库配置信息。
4、访问网站:在浏览器中输入您的域名,即可访问网站。
SSL证书配置
1、下载SSL证书:登录SSL证书提供商的官网,下载SSL证书。
2、配置Apache:将下载的SSL证书文件上传到服务器,并修改Apache配置文件,添加以下内容:
<VirtualHost *:443> ServerAdmin admin@example.com ServerName example.com DocumentRoot /var/www/html/ SSLEngine on SSLCertificateFile /path/to/your_certificate.crt SSLCertificateKeyFile /path/to/your_private.key SSLCertificateChainFile /path/to/your_chain.crt </VirtualHost>
3、重启Apache:执行以下命令重启Apache:
sudo systemctl restart apache2
4、访问网站:在浏览器中输入您的域名,即可访问加密后的网站。
通过以上步骤,您已经成功搭建了自己的服务器网站,这只是网站搭建的基础,后期您还需要进行更多的配置和优化,希望本文能对您有所帮助,祝您网站搭建顺利!
本文链接:https://www.zhitaoyun.cn/196393.html
发表评论